前端开发如何做笔记

前端开发如何做笔记

前端开发者可以通过:详细记录代码片段、编写清晰的注释、创建项目文档、使用笔记软件、定期回顾与整理笔记、参与社区分享、制作视觉化流程图、撰写博客文章、利用版本控制系统、参加学习小组等方式来做笔记。详细记录代码片段是其中非常关键的一点,因为代码片段记录不仅可以帮助开发者快速找到所需的解决方案,还能通过回顾这些片段来提升自己的编码能力。记录代码片段时,应当包括代码的功能描述、使用场景、注意事项等详细信息。

一、详细记录代码片段

详细记录代码片段是前端开发者做笔记的重要方式。通过记录代码片段,开发者可以快速找到解决某个问题的现成代码,避免重复劳动,提升工作效率。记录代码片段时,必须包含代码的功能描述、使用场景、注意事项等详细信息。例如,在记录一个JavaScript函数时,不仅要写下完整的代码,还要说明这个函数的用途、输入输出参数、可能遇到的问题及其解决方法。这样的记录不仅有助于自己日后的快速查找和使用,也方便分享给团队成员或社区。

二、编写清晰的注释

编写清晰的注释是前端开发中不可或缺的一部分。注释不仅是对代码功能的解释,更是对开发思路和逻辑的记录。好的注释应当简洁明了,能够在不影响代码可读性的前提下,准确地传达代码的意图。对于复杂的逻辑,可以使用多行注释进行详细说明,并在必要时添加示意图或流程图以辅助理解。注释的编写应当遵循团队的代码规范,保持一致性,以便其他开发者能够轻松理解和维护代码。

三、创建项目文档

创建项目文档是系统化记录开发过程的有效方式。项目文档应当涵盖项目的整体结构、各模块的功能描述、使用的技术栈、部署步骤、依赖关系等内容。通过详细的项目文档,开发者不仅可以清晰地了解项目的全貌,还能在项目交接或团队协作时,提供详尽的参考。项目文档可以使用Markdown等格式撰写,方便阅读和维护。同时,项目文档应当与代码库同步更新,确保文档内容与实际项目保持一致。

四、使用笔记软件

使用笔记软件是前端开发者做笔记的常见方式。笔记软件如Evernote、Notion、OneNote等,提供了强大的组织和搜索功能,使得笔记的记录和查找更加便捷。开发者可以根据自己的需求,将笔记分类存储,添加标签,设置提醒等。笔记软件的跨平台同步功能,确保开发者在不同设备上都能访问和编辑笔记。通过笔记软件,开发者可以记录代码片段、学习心得、错误解决方案等多种内容,形成完整的知识库。

五、定期回顾与整理笔记

定期回顾与整理笔记是保持笔记有效性的重要步骤。通过定期回顾,开发者可以巩固所学知识,发现笔记中的不足之处,并进行及时的补充和更新。整理笔记时,可以将过时或重复的信息删除,将零散的笔记整合,形成系统化的知识体系。这样的整理过程,不仅能够提升笔记的实用性,也有助于开发者理清思路,深化理解。定期回顾与整理笔记,还可以帮助开发者总结经验教训,提升自身的学习和工作效率。

六、参与社区分享

参与社区分享是前端开发者扩展知识和提升能力的有效途径。通过在博客、论坛、社交媒体等平台分享自己的笔记和心得,开发者可以与其他同行进行交流,获取反馈和建议。这样的互动,不仅有助于发现自己的不足,也能从他人的经验中学习。参与社区分享,还可以提升开发者的知名度,建立专业影响力。通过定期的分享,开发者可以不断更新和丰富自己的笔记,保持与技术发展的同步。

七、制作视觉化流程图

制作视觉化流程图是前端开发者记录复杂逻辑和流程的有效方法。通过使用工具如Visio、Draw.io、Lucidchart等,开发者可以将代码逻辑、数据流、系统架构等内容,以图形化的方式呈现出来。这样的流程图,直观易懂,便于理解和沟通。制作流程图时,应当注重图形的简洁和清晰,避免过度复杂。通过视觉化的记录,开发者可以更好地掌握和传达复杂的技术内容,提升团队协作效率。

八、撰写博客文章

撰写博客文章是前端开发者记录和分享技术知识的常见方式。通过撰写博客,开发者可以系统化地整理和表达自己的思考和经验。博客文章不仅是对自己知识的总结,也可以作为他人的学习资料。撰写博客时,应当注重内容的准确性和可读性,使用清晰的语言和示例进行说明。通过定期更新博客,开发者可以持续提升自己的写作和表达能力,建立个人品牌。

九、利用版本控制系统

利用版本控制系统如Git,是前端开发者记录和管理代码变更的重要手段。通过版本控制系统,开发者可以追踪代码的历史变更,回溯到任意版本,比较不同版本之间的差异。版本控制系统还支持多人协作,确保团队成员之间的代码同步和冲突解决。使用版本控制系统时,应当遵循规范的提交信息格式,详细记录每次变更的原因和内容。这样不仅有助于代码的维护和管理,也为团队协作提供了良好的支持。

十、参加学习小组

参加学习小组是前端开发者共同学习和进步的有效方式。通过与其他开发者组成学习小组,大家可以定期交流学习心得,分享经验和问题。这样的互动,可以促进知识的积累和技能的提升。学习小组可以通过线下聚会或线上会议的形式进行,结合具体的项目或主题展开讨论。通过学习小组,开发者可以获得更多的学习资源和机会,提升自己的综合能力。

总之,通过详细记录代码片段、编写清晰的注释、创建项目文档、使用笔记软件、定期回顾与整理笔记、参与社区分享、制作视觉化流程图、撰写博客文章、利用版本控制系统、参加学习小组等方式,前端开发者可以系统化地记录和管理自己的学习和工作笔记,从而提升自身的专业能力和工作效率。

相关问答FAQs:

前端开发如何做笔记?

在前端开发的学习与实践过程中,做笔记是一项非常重要的技能。有效的笔记不仅能帮助你更好地理解和记忆技术细节,还能在后续的项目中快速查阅和复习。以下是一些关于如何做前端开发笔记的建议和技巧。

1. 确定笔记的目的与范围

在开始做笔记之前,明确你的笔记目的非常重要。是为了复习某个特定的技术栈,还是为了记录学习过程中遇到的问题和解决方案?明确目的后,可以将笔记的范围缩小,避免信息的冗杂。

2. 使用合适的工具

选择合适的笔记工具也是至关重要的一步。以下是一些常用的笔记工具:

  • Markdown 编辑器:如 Typora、Obsidian 等,这类工具支持简单的格式化,适合记录代码片段和文档。
  • 代码管理平台:如 GitHub Gists,可以将代码片段和注释存储在一起,并方便分享。
  • 在线笔记应用:如 Notion、Evernote 等,支持文本、图片、链接等多种格式,非常适合结构化笔记。
  • 纸质笔记本:对于喜欢手写的开发者,使用纸质笔记本也是一种不错的选择,可以随时记录灵感和想法。

3. 记录核心概念与代码示例

在前端开发中,许多概念和技术是相互关联的。为此,记录核心概念非常重要。例如,在学习 React 时,可以记录组件的生命周期、状态管理、路由等重要概念。并且,结合代码示例进行说明,可以让你在回顾时更快地理解。

class MyComponent extends React.Component {
  constructor(props) {
    super(props);
    this.state = { count: 0 };
  }

  componentDidMount() {
    // 组件挂载后执行的代码
  }

  render() {
    return <div>{this.state.count}</div>;
  }
}

4. 记录学习过程中的问题与解决方案

在学习前端开发的过程中,难免会遇到各种问题。将这些问题记录下来,并附上解决方案,可以帮助你在将来快速定位问题。例如,如果你在使用 CSS 时遇到布局问题,可以记录下具体的情况,以及你是如何解决它的。

5. 定期回顾与整理笔记

定期回顾和整理笔记是确保信息不被遗忘的好方法。可以设定每周或每月的时间,对之前的笔记进行复习和更新。将过时的内容删除,新增的内容及时补充,这样可以保持笔记的时效性。

6. 参与社区与分享

通过参与前端开发社区,如 Stack Overflow、GitHub 等,可以扩大你的视野,同时也能收获更多的经验和技巧。在社区中分享你的笔记,不仅能帮助他人,还能通过交流获得新的思路和灵感。

7. 结合项目实践

在实际项目中应用所学知识是加深理解的最佳方式。在项目中遇到的挑战和解决方案同样需要记录下来,这不仅有助于你的成长,也为未来类似项目提供了参考。

8. 视觉化笔记

将一些复杂的概念通过图表或思维导图进行视觉化,可以帮助你更好地理解和记忆。工具如 MindMeister、XMind 等可以用于制作思维导图,帮助理清思路。

9. 记录前端开发工具与框架

前端开发涉及各种工具和框架,如 Vue、Angular、Webpack 等,记录这些工具的基本用法、配置项和最佳实践,可以在以后的开发中提高效率。

10. 关注前端开发的最新动态

前端技术日新月异,保持对新技术和新趋势的关注是非常重要的。可以通过订阅技术博客、参加技术大会等方式,记录下你认为重要的内容,并在笔记中进行总结。

11. 设定个人学习目标

在做笔记的过程中,设定个人的学习目标可以帮助你保持动力。例如,每周学习一个新的框架或库,或是完成一个小项目,并将学习过程和结果记录在笔记中。

12. 使用标签和分类

对笔记进行合理的分类和标签,可以使查找和复习变得更加高效。可以根据技术栈、项目类型、学习阶段等进行分类,方便后续查阅。

13. 保持简洁与清晰

笔记的内容应该保持简洁和清晰,避免过于复杂的描述。使用短句和要点式的记录方式,可以更快地抓住重点,让回顾时的效率更高。

14. 记录学习资源

在学习过程中,记录下你认为有价值的学习资源,如博客、书籍、视频教程等,可以为后续的学习提供便利。

15. 结合代码版本管理

将笔记与代码版本管理结合,可以帮助你在项目中追踪更改记录。通过 Git 提交信息,可以记录下每次迭代的思路和调整。

16. 学习其他前端开发者的笔记

参考其他前端开发者的笔记和总结,可以获得不同的视角和思路。通过对比和借鉴,完善自己的笔记体系。

17. 记录自己的思考与反思

除了技术细节,记录自己的思考与反思同样重要。可以在学习过程中记录下对某个概念的理解,以及在实践中的心得体会。

18. 制作学习路线图

制作一份学习路线图,可以帮助你明确学习的方向和步骤。例如,学习前端开发可以从 HTML、CSS 开始,逐步深入到 JavaScript、框架、工具等。

19. 利用社交媒体分享笔记

在社交媒体上分享你的笔记和学习成果,可以与其他开发者建立联系,获得反馈和建议。这不仅能帮助他人,也能促进自己的成长。

20. 保持灵活与开放的态度

前端开发是一个快速变化的领域,保持灵活与开放的态度,愿意接受新知识和新技术,能够帮助你在职业生涯中不断进步。

通过以上方法和技巧,前端开发者可以有效地进行笔记,提升学习和工作效率。在这个不断变化的技术领域,良好的笔记习惯将成为你持续成长的重要助力。

原创文章,作者:小小狐,如若转载,请注明出处:https://devops.gitlab.cn/archives/212118

(0)
小小狐小小狐
上一篇 5小时前
下一篇 5小时前

相关推荐

  • 前端网页开发如何插入视频

    在前端网页开发中插入视频可以通过多种方式来实现,例如使用HTML5的<video>标签、嵌入YouTube或Vimeo视频、使用JavaScript库或框架、以及结合C…

    5小时前
    0
  • 后端开发如何与前端交互

    在后端开发与前端交互的过程中,通过API接口、数据格式一致性、实时通信、跨域请求解决方案是关键。API接口是最重要的,因为它们定义了前端和后端之间的通信规则。API接口通过定义请求…

    5小时前
    0
  • 银行用内网前端如何开发

    银行用内网前端如何开发这个问题可以简单回答为:安全性、性能优化、用户体验、合规性。其中,安全性是最重要的,银行内网系统必须确保数据传输和存储的安全。为了实现高安全性,开发者可以采用…

    5小时前
    0
  • 黑马线上前端如何开发

    黑马线上前端开发的核心要点包括:掌握HTML、CSS和JavaScript、熟练使用前端框架和库、理解响应式设计、具备跨浏览器兼容性的知识、了解前端工具链、掌握基本的前后端分离开发…

    5小时前
    0
  • 前端开发如何筛选公司人员

    前端开发如何筛选公司人员?前端开发筛选公司人员的关键是通过技术能力、团队协作能力、问题解决能力等方面进行全面评估。技术能力是最重要的一环,前端开发涉及HTML、CSS、JavaSc…

    5小时前
    0
  • 前端开发30岁学如何

    前端开发30岁学如何? 前端开发在30岁学是完全可行的、学习前端开发需要一定的时间和毅力、实际项目经验至关重要、持续学习和更新技术是必不可少的。 30岁学习前端开发并不晚,最关键的…

    5小时前
    0
  • 前端开发如何介绍产品文案

    前端开发介绍产品文案的方法包括:简明扼要、用户至上、视觉吸引力、互动性强、SEO优化。其中,简明扼要是最为重要的一点。一个好的产品文案应当用最少的文字传达最核心的信息,使用户在最短…

    5小时前
    0
  • 网站前端开发就业如何

    网站前端开发就业前景广阔、薪资待遇较高、职业发展路径清晰。在互联网快速发展的今天,前端开发人员需求旺盛,企业对用户体验的重视程度增加,推动了前端开发的就业市场。前端开发不仅是技术岗…

    5小时前
    0
  • 如何高效自学前端开发

    高效自学前端开发需要明确学习目标、选择合适的学习资源、制定详细的学习计划、实践项目驱动学习、寻求社区帮助、注重代码质量和持续学习。明确学习目标可以帮助你集中精力,避免在大量的信息中…

    5小时前
    0
  • 前端人员如何快速开发后台

    前端人员可以通过使用前端框架、利用UI组件库、采用代码生成工具、学习后端基础知识、集成第三方服务等方法来快速开发后台。其中,使用前端框架(如React、Vue、Angular)是最…

    5小时前
    0

发表回复

您的电子邮箱地址不会被公开。 必填项已用 * 标注

GitLab下载安装
联系站长
联系站长
分享本页
返回顶部